Title: Note 1 - Basis of Presentation
Accounting Policies: Expenditures reported on the Schedule are reported on the accrual basis of accounting, which is described in Note 1 to the Organization’s financial statements. Such expenditures are recognized following the cost principles contained in Uniform Guidance, wherein certain types of expenditures are not allowable or are limited to reimbursement.
De Minimis Rate Used: N
Rate Explanation: Organization used the cost rate allowed by their grant.
The accompanying Schedule of Expenditures of Federal Awards includes the federal grant activity of the Organization for the year ended June 30, 2024. Expenditures reported in the Schedule are reported on the same basis of accounting as the financial statements, although the basis for determining when federal awards are expended is presented in accordance with the requirements of the Uniform Guidance, wherein certain types of expenditures are not allowable or are limited as to reimbursement. Therefore, some amounts presented on this schedule may differ from amounts presented in or used in the preparation of the financial statements.

Social Services Block Grant – Farm to Food Bank Program
The Farm to Food Bank Program is federally funded through Social Services Block Grant that helps supplement the diets of low-income individuals and households by providing them with emergency food assistance.
FEMA Feeding Mission – Allows for reimbursement of expenditures prior to or during a state of emergency such as the COVID-19 pandemic. The Mission is a special services program in addition to the normal TEFAP operations utilizing the existing staff and relationships to coordinate a more efficient response to the emergency requirements.
